The tour includes visits to the Church of St. Anthony, a serene 16th-century church with stunning coastal views; the Benedictine Convent, famous for its UNESCO-recognized agave lace; and the Hvar Arsenal, a medieval shipyard turned historic theater that reflects the island’s naval past. You’ll also explore the Franciscan Monastery with its Renaissance cloister and historic library. It starts with a visit to Tvrdava Fortica, the fortress offering spectacular views of the town and Pakleni Islands—an unmissable photo spot. Afterward, you’ll stroll through Sv. Stephen’s Square, the lively heart of Hvar, home to the public theater—Europe’s oldest still in use—and the Hvar Loggia, an elegant Renaissance building.
The tour continues through the old streets of Hvar, where guides share stories about local life, notable residents, and the island’s development over centuries. The visit to the Hektorovic house reveals the craftsmanship of agave lace-making, a UNESCO cultural heritage. Starting with the 16th-century Spanish Fortress (Fortica), it offers breathtaking views and stories about the island’s defensive past. From there, you’ll visit the Town Loggia—a stunning Renaissance gem—and St. Stephen’s Cathedral, a landmark blending Gothic and Renaissance styles.
What sets this tour apart is its focus on architectural highlights and historic landmarks like the 16th-century Arsenal, now a cultural hub with a theater. Guides share stories about Hvar’s noble families, theatrical origins, and its importance during the Venetian era.
